Abstract

1431063 Amino derivatives of pyrido(2,3-D)- pyridazine carboxylic acid and esters E R SQUIBB & SONS Inc 27 April 1973 [12 May 1972] 20173/73 Heading C2C The invention comprises compounds of formula wherein R is H or C 1-7 alkyl, R 1 and R 2 each is H, C 1-7 alkyl, phenyl which may be substituted by one or two C 1-7 alkyl, -CF 3 , or -COOH, phenyl-C 1-7 alkylene, or the group -NR 1 R 2 is a pyrrolidino, piperidino, pyrazolyl, pyrimidinyl, pyrazinyl, dihydropyridazinyl or piperazinyl radical each of which may bear one hydroxy- (C 1-7 ) alkyl group, or one or two C 1-7 alkyl, and R 3 is H or C 1-7 alkyl; and physiologically acceptable acid addition salts thereof. These compounds may be obtained by reacting a compound of formula wherein R is C 1-7 alkyl, and R<SP>1</SP> and R<SP>2</SP> are as defined above, with hydrazine or hydrazine hydrate, and if desired alkylating the 5-hydroxy group of the product compound to obtain a compound in which R is a hydrogen atom and, if yet further desired forming an acid addition salt of the product. Example I describes the preparation of 4-butylamino-5-ethoxy-3-ethoxycarbonylpyrido[2,3-d]pyridazine in which the following intermediates are also prepared: (a) 3 - cyano - 5 - ethoxycarbonyl - 4 - hydroxy - 2- methylpyridine by the reaction of ethoxymethylene malonic acid diethyl ester and 3- aminocrotonic acid nitrile; (b) 4-chloro-3- cyano - 5 - ethoxycarbonyl - 2 - methylpyridine by the reaction of compound (a) with phosphorous oxychloride; (c) 4-butylamino-3-cyano-5-ethoxycarbonyl - 2 - methylpyridine by the reaction of compound (b) with n-butylamine; (d) 4-butylamino - 3 - cyano - 5 - ethoxycarbonylpyridine - 2- aldehyde by the reaction of compound (c) with methylpyridine in the presence of selenium dioxide; and (e) 4-butylamino-3-ethoxycarbonyl-5 hydroxygryrido[2,3-d]pyridazine prepared by the reaction of compound (d) with hydrazine hydrate and acetic acid.
